Enigmas of hemivertebra: Current concepts in management
Gnanaprakash Gurusamy1, Rishi Mugesh Kanna1
1Department of Spine Surgery, Ganga Hospital, 313, Mettupalayam Road, Coimbatore, India.
Abstract:
Hemivertebra (HV) is the most common cause of early-onset scoliosis. It can lead to a spectrum of spinal deformities ranging from mild spinal asymmetry to severe progressive scoliosis/kyphosis. Early diagnosis of HV, multi-disciplinary evaluation, and timely intervention are essential. The treatment strategies are influenced by patient age, magnitude of deformity, type of HV, and rate of deformity progression. The range of surgical options includes traditional in-situ fusion, convex growth arrest, posterior-only hemivertebra resection with short-segment fixation, and advanced navigation-assisted techniques for deformity correction. In-situ fusion at an early age may help stabilize local deformity, but it is associated with risks such as the crankshaft phenomenon, loss of growth potential, and cosmetic imbalance. In selected young patients, the convex epiphysiodesis offers growth modulation, but it is not suitable for complex curves. Posterior-only resection of an HV is the current standard of practice, with generally favorable outcomes. The ultimate aim of the surgery is to get a substantial correction of deformity while preserving motion segments and growth. The outcome depends on careful patient selection, precise surgical technique, and long-term follow-up.
